Hardware Installation
Access Point Mode
Connect one port of the device to your router or xDSL modem. You can now
connect to the device through a wired connection by connecting your
computer to it with an Ethernet cable, or connect to the device wirelessly by
searching and connecting to the device name you set up.
AP Client Mode
Connect one port of the device to the appliance you wish to connect to the
Internet wirelessly, such as a computer, game console, or smart TV.
